How do I verify the quality and licensing of a preschool in Phippsburg?
All licensed childcare and preschool programs in Maine, including those in Phippsburg, are regulated by the state's Department of Health and Human Services (DHHS). You can verify a program's license status, review any compliance history, and see their quality rating (if they participate in Maine's Quality for ME rating system) through the DHHS public search website. Additionally, visiting the program and asking about staff qualifications and curriculum is crucial.

What are the enrollment timelines and age requirements for Phippsburg preschools?
Enrollment timelines can vary, but many smaller programs in Phippsburg have limited slots and begin registration in early spring (March/April) for the following September. Typical age requirements are for children to be 3 or 4 years old by October 15th, aligning with Maine's public school cutoff. Due to limited options, it's advisable to contact providers the winter before you hope to enroll to get on inquiry or waitlists.
